Derek Walcott

Saint Lucian poet Derek Walcott received the Nobel Prize for Literature in 1992. He was also an academic who taught writing in some of the most prestigious universities.

Walcott was particularly excellent with preaching his spirituality through his poetry. Themes such as benediction and transcendentalism are abundant in Walcott’s poems.

His magnum opus was Omeros, for which he gained worldwide recognition.
